This 1966 5 Cent nickel shows a fully formed claw under the belly of the beaver, it also has the "Eyes" (die chips in the loupes of 66).

With a low mintage of 27,976,648, in my opinion, is fairly scarce.

Grade wise, it is nice, it just has some surface gunk that will easily clear up with acetone if I chose to give it a bath.

Tanman2001,
Those are some good ones, I have just completed a full set from 1960 through to 1969 (minus the 1967 rabbit nickel) and I also managed to find one for 1972. I noticed for 1963 the "Claw" can vary in location and size, but all of the extra claws I have in my set are the same size and shape as the one included in this post.
